Job Title: Senior Administrative Officer: HS Project Administration, Ref No DOI 203/2024
Company:Western Cape Government
Job description: The Department of Infrastructure, Western Cape Government has an employment opportunity for a suitably qualified and competent individual to promote, administer, facilitate, supervise and co-ordinate matters regarding project administration and approval to Local Authorities/Devebpers/Beneficiaries in order to enhance its development.
Minimum RequirementsAn appropriate 3-year National Diploma/B-Degree (equivalent or higher qualification); A minimum of 3-years relevant experience in a housing project administration working environment.
RecommendationA valid (Code B or higher) driving licence. NB: People with disabilities that restrict driving abilities, but who have reasonable access to transport, may also apply.
Key Performance AreasCompile submissions on behalf of Local Authorities for consideration by the Department for IRDP, PHEP, UISP, SEF and Managed PHP applications. To promote, administer, facilitate and co-ordinate matters regarding project administration to Local Authorities/Developers and Beneficiaries; Supervise normal office duties/supervision/evaluation and training of sub-ordinates and manage personnel matters of the component; Supervise the timeous registration and uploading of all relevant project application documents on PCS and processing of project approval processes. Ensure the update of information of all internal spreadsheets of the BP; Human Resource Management.
CompetenciesKnowledge of the following: Relevant public service legislation, policies, guidelines; Housing Act, Western Cape Housing Development Act, National Housing Code and guidelines; Employment Equity Act; Local authorities, national departments and other provincial departments; Relevant People Management and other related public service legislation, policies, regulations, strategies, frameworks, guidelines; Information and Records Management; Labour Relations legislation and regulations. Skills in the following: Computer Literacy; Written and verbal communication skills; Organisation; Interpersonal; Database administration; Training; Report Writing; Organising; Problem solving; Interpret and apply policies Innovative and analytical thinker; People Management; Planning.

Professional CV Tips for Success – jobsguru.co.za
- Contact Information: Use a professional email address and include a phone number. LinkedIn or a personal website can also add value.
- Personal Statement: In 2-3 lines, summarize your strengths and career goals, tailored to the job you’re applying for.
- Work Experience: List roles in reverse-chronological order. Focus on achievements with measurable results, e.g., “Increased sales by 20%.”
- Education: Only list qualifications relevant to the job or recent achievements if early in your career.
- Skills: Include both technical and soft skills. Use keywords from the job description to improve ATS compatibility.
- Formatting: Stick to one or two clean fonts, consistent margins, and ample white space. Avoid graphics unless you’re in a creative field.
- Proofreading: Errors harm your credibility. Review carefully or ask someone else to check for mistakes.
